Ordinær pris 249,00 krExplore the Land of the Rising Sun with National Geographic's expertly researched Japan Adventure Map. The user-friendly design combined with unparalleled detail provides adventure travellers the ultimate tool for exploring this island nation. Coverage includes the four main islands of Hokkaido, Honshu, Shikoku and Kyushu, as well as the south-eastern tip of the Korean Peninsula. Inset maps cover Okinawa and many of the other Ryukyu Islands. Some popular destinations include the cities of Tokyo, Kyoto and Nara, Mount Fuji, the Hiroshima Peace Memorial and Himeji Castle. The map is the perfect compliment to National Geographic's Japan Traveller Guide or any other guidebook. Hundreds of highlighted cultural, historical and recreational points of interest, including UNESCO World Heritage Sites, National Parks, botanical gardens, castles, churches, Buddhist temples, Shinto shrines, caves, waterfalls, hot springs, ski area and beaches, will guide you to popular tourist hot spots as well as to hidden gems away from major tourist hubs. Cities and towns can be easily found with the help of a clear and convenient index. A road network complete with distances and designations for motorways, expressways, major roads and secondary roads, will help find select a suitable route, including one off the beaten path. Other transportation features include airports, ferries routes, harbours, railroads and high-speed trains.

Ordinær pris 179,00 krShorong - Hinku region of Nepal at 1:50,000 on a waterproof and tear-resistant map in the famous Schneider series, revised in 2013 to include extensive tourist information for trekking routes in the area directly south of the Sagarmatha National Park. Centered on Lukla, coverage extends north to Namche Bazaar and south just beyond Kharikhola and the central part the Jiri to Mount Everest trail. Also highlighted is the trail via Kote to the Mera Peak Base Camp and High Camp.
Topography is very vividly presented by contours at 40m intervals, enhanced by excellent relief shading and numerous spot heights, plus colouring and/or graphics to show different types of the terrain (glaciers, crevasses, moraine, scree, etc) and vegetation. Highlighting for trekking trails distinguishes between main and secondary routes, and other local routes are marked. A very wide range of symbols indicate various accommodation options, locations with markets or food shops, banks, medical facilities, monasteries and other places of interest, access by air transport, etc. The map has a 2-km UTM grid, plus latitude and longitude margin ticks at 5’ intervals. Map legend is in German and English.

Tamba Kosi - Likhu Khola region at 1:50,000 in a series of detailed topographic maps of selected trekking areas of Nepal originally prepared by E. Schneider and now edited by the German Scientific Association of Comparative High-Mountain Research (Arbeitsgemeinschaft für vergleichende Hochgebirgsforschung). The map covers the area south of the Rolwaling Himal and Lapchi Kang massifs, with the Tamba, Khimti and Likhu Rivers and the town of Jiri.
Traditionally referred to as “the Schneider maps”, titles in this series cover Nepal’s most popular trekking regions at 1:50,000 or 1:100,000. The maps were originally prepared by the Austrian climber and cartographer Erwin Schneider and for nearly five decades provided the best and often the only coverage of these areas. Now sponsored by the German Scientific Association of Comparative High-Mountain Research (Arbeitsgemeinschaft für vergleichende Hochgebirgsforschung), the maps are still quoted in most trekking guides to Nepal. Most maps have contours at 40-m intervals and, with bold relief shading and colouring for the glaciers, provide a vivid representation of the terrain. Margin ticks and crosshairs give UTM coordinates plus latitude and longitude. Map legend is in English.

Ordinær pris 349,00 krAnnapurna, Naar and Phu, map no. 107, at 1:125,000 on a waterproof and tear-resistant trekking map from the Himalayan Map House in their series covering the whole of northern Nepal. The map shows the whole of the Annapurna Circuit including the spur northwards to Naar and Phu and the variant across Tilicho Lake, the Annapurna Base Camp Trek, Machhapuchhre/Machapuchare (Fish Tail) Model Trek, the Khayer Barash and Ghorepani – Ghandruk treks, and the Siklis trek. Also highlighted are the relevant sections of the GHT Cultural Trail and the GHT High Route. Contours are at 80m intervals. Route profile shows the Annapurna section of the GHT High Route between Dharapani and Kagbeni. Cartography in these waterproof editions, first published in 2011, is identical to what Himalayan Map House use in most maps in their other series, published under the Nepa Maps imprint. Contours are at intervals of 80m or 40m (please check individual descriptions), with relief shading plus colouring to show different types of terrain or vegetation. The maps show names of numerous chains, peaks glaciers, valleys, rivers, lakes, etc. Main trekking routes are prominently highlighted, as are selected settlements along them, indicating where tourist accommodation and other services are provided. Also clearly marked are campsites or base camps and various places of interest. The maps also show other local trekking paths, often providing variants or shortcuts to the main routes. The maps are not indexed. Latitude and longitude coordinates are given as margin ticks at 5’ intervals. Unless indicated to the contrary in its individual description, each map also includes a profile of the main trekking route(s) across its area and provides on the inside cover other relevant information, including stage-by-stage distances and timings. The maps are published on thick, sturdy, waterproof and tear-resistant plastic. Ordinær pris 299,00 krKathmandu Valley at 1:60,000 on an indexed, contoured touring and trekking map from Nepa Maps (Himalayan MapHouse), highlighting places of interest including the Shivapuri National Park, and showing bus connections, etc.
Topography of the area is shown by contours are at 20m intervals, enhanced by relief shading and colouring/graphics for different types of vegetation. Names of locations visited by tourists are prominently marked. Road network clearly differentiates between main, secondary and local roads; the map also indicates locations with petrol stations and/or served by bus services. The area's trekking routes are marked, with the main ones, particularly in the Shivapuri National Park, highlighted.
Symbols indicate places with hotels and restaurants, various places of interest including UNESCO World Heritage sites, temples and monasteries, etc. Margin ticks show latitude and longitude at intervals of 2'30''. The index lists towns/villages, hotels and tourist resorts, medical centres, religious sites, plus lakes and mountain passes. Brief descriptions are provided for main attractions. All the information is in English.

Ordinær pris 169,00 krAzerbaijan at 1:400,000 on a light, waterproof and tear-resistant, double-sided indexed map from Reise-Know-How. The map covers Azerbaijan and its Nakhchivan enclave; the armistice boundary of Nagorno-Karabakh is clearly marked, indicating open or closed border crossings, and where appropriate both Azeri and Armenian names of location are shown. Coverage includes eastern Armenia and south-eastern Georgia with Tbilisi.
Topography is presented by altitude colouring with spot heights and names of mountain ranges, peaks, passes, etc, plus boundaries of national parks and other protected areas. Road network includes selected unsurfaced local roads and tracks, and indicates driving distances on main routes. Railway lines are included and local airfields are marked. Internal administrative boundaries are presented with names of the provinces. Symbols highlight various places of interest, including locations with tourist accommodation, cultural heritage, beaches, etc. Also marked are oil wells and pipelines. Longitude and longitude lines are drawn at 30’ intervals. Map legend includes English.

Ordinær pris 169,00 krBhutan at 1:250,000 on a light, waterproof and tear-resistant map from Reise-Know-How; the map is double-sided with a very generous overlap, indexed, and provides excellent picture of the country’s topography, locations of its nature reserves and numerous places of interest.
Topography is presented by altitude colouring with spot heights and names of mountain ranges, peaks, passes, glaciers, etc. Road network includes unsurfaced local roads and seasonal tracks, and indicates driving distances on main roads. For hikers, the map shows several trails, including the Snowman Trek and the Snowman Trek 2. Local airfields are marked, and internal administrative boundaries are presented with names of the provinces. Symbols highlight various places of interest, including locations with tourist accommodation, religious sites, hot springs, etc, as well as national parks and nature reserves. Longitude and longitude lines are drawn at 15’ intervals. Extensive index of localities has a separate list of national parks and reserves. Map legend includes English.
